3837268
14.05.2023 08:34

Решите задачу
(обоснование в виде схемы или таблицы истинности)

Нажмите на рекламу ниже и сразу увидите ответ
Популярные вопросы:
Ответ:
terehovakira
24.02.2021 11:32

// A)

begin

 var f1 := BigInteger(1);

 var f2 := BigInteger(1);

 var Count := 2;

 

 repeat

   var f := BigInteger(f1 + f2);

   f1 := f2;

   f2 := f;

   Count += 1

 until Count = 40;

 

 Write(f2)

end.

// B)

begin

 var f1 := BigInteger(1);

 var f2 := BigInteger(1);

 var m := ReadlnInteger();

 

 repeat

   var f := BigInteger(f1 + f2);

   f1 := f2;

   f2 := f;

 until f2 > m;

 

 Write(f2)

end.

// C)

begin

 var f1 := BigInteger(1);

 var f2 := BigInteger(1);

 var S := f1;

 

 repeat

   S += f2;

   var f := BigInteger(f1 + f2);

   f1 := f2;

   f2 := f;

 until f2 >= 1000;

 

 Write(S)

end.

0,0(0 оценок)
Ответ:
zaharkakorsunov
06.06.2020 02:58

Program zadacha;

Var x:integer;

Begin

  Randomize;

  x:=random(9999999999999999999999999999999999999999999999999999999999999999999999999999999999999999999999999999)+1000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000;

  If (x mod 3=0) then begin

    If (x mod 9=0) then writeln('Делится на 3 и на 9);

  End;

  If (x mod 3=0) then begin

    If (x mod 9>0) then writeln('Делится только на 3);

  End;

  If (x mod 9=0) then begin

    If(x mod 3>0) then writeln('Делится только на 9);

  End; 

End.

 

 

P.S. Вы уверены, что СТОзначное число?

0,0(0 оценок)
Полный доступ
Позволит учиться лучше и быстрее. Неограниченный доступ к базе и ответам от экспертов и ai-bota Оформи подписку
logo
Начни делиться знаниями
Вход Регистрация
Что ты хочешь узнать?
Спроси ai-бота